6 Example Sentences Showcasing the Meaning of 'Earful'

After the meeting, she gave her colleague an earful about the unnecessary changes to the project.

At the town hall meeting, citizens lined up to give the mayor an earful about the rising property taxes.

After the concert, the music critic had an earful to share about the band's performance in his newspaper review.

The detective got an earful from the witness, who eagerly shared every detail of the crime scene.

The customer service representative received an earful of complaints from the frustrated customers waiting on hold.

During the heated debate, the politician got an earful from his opponent about his controversial policy proposals.
